Research suggests that having two children is still most people's idea of the 'ideal' family size. Having said that, according to the Office for National Statistics , one-child families have been on the increase over the last two decades.
And by there were more one-child families than parents with two children. Some people say that having two children reduces the chance of spoiling and gives your current child a companion. It also means pregnancy is generally more straightforward the second time and clothes and toys can be handed down. Having a second child can also provide reassurance; if you're someone that worries a lot about what would happen to your children if something happened to you, you know they have each other.
But there are disadvantages to consider too. It will be tiring, particularly if your children are very close together. And it will of course be more expensive. There's also sibling rivalry to bear in mind.
